Output ddf6369bde8e30640bcd5b91d3a7218edb229858ce54e89a50445b66a52b7fdc:5

value
136148816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f0a2b469ced6ad8367736229e0e345de7dd2bdc OP_EQUAL
address
37SLgBncJNUpYS23H35wm7U2ozx4FQh8zj
transaction
ddf6369bde8e30640bcd5b91d3a7218edb229858ce54e89a50445b66a52b7fdc
spent
true